Stablepharma Ltd. is hiring a Finance Assistant for a remote-first role with office attendance in London about one day per week.

You will support the Financial Controller with day-to-day finance operations, manage transactional activities, and help ensure accurate records for audit and reporting.

The role requires experience with Xero or similar ERP systems, strong Excel/Word skills, and a careful, organized approach.
